The Merit-based Incentive Payment System (MIPS) scores providers 0–100 across four performance categories: Quality, Cost, Promoting Interoperability, and Improvement Activities, weighted under 42 CFR §414.1380. Reporting is voluntary for many small practices, so absence of a MIPS score is not a quality signal.

Board certification through an ABMS or AOA member board signals voluntary post-licensure examination plus continuous Maintenance of Certification cycles. Verify any individual provider's status through certificationmatters.org (ABMS) or osteopathic.org (AOA).

JANET NJERI, CNP appears in the CMS NPPES registry as a Psychiatric/Mental Health Nurse Practitioner provider holding CNP credentials at 1233 MAIN ST, HOLYOKE, MA, 01040, with a listed phone of (413) 701-2600. NPI 1003585712 was issued on 09/07/2021. Because NPPES data is self-reported by the provider and refreshed monthly, the address, phone, and specialty reflect what NJERI most recently submitted to CMS rather than a vetted directory listing, which is why patients should always confirm the practice is still at this location before scheduling.

Medicare Part D records for calendar year 2023 show 219 prescription claims written by this provider, covering 58 Medicare beneficiaries and totaling roughly $6K in drug spend. These figures capture only Medicare Part D — commercial insurance, Medicaid, and cash-pay prescriptions are not included, and any drug-beneficiary cell under 11 is suppressed by CMS for patient privacy.

Psychiatric/Mental Health Nurse Practitioner is a mid-sized specialty nationwide, with 39,953 enrolled providers across 54 states and an average of 927 Part D claims per prescriber, so the context for interpreting these metrics differs meaningfully from a primary-care baseline.
